2013-04-18 275 views
1

我想要一個asp.net轉發器控件自行更新,當它指向的實際數據被更新時。我不在尋找一個解決方案,點擊按鈕發生,每次中繼器(這是一個updatepanel內)綁定到數據源。當數據發生變化時,異步更新asp.net轉發器

例:在我的網頁加載,我有這個

Page_Load(){ 
    myRepeater.DataSource = ListOfStringObj; 
    myRepeater.DataBind(); 
} 

現在,如果在某些時候ListOfStringObj得到更新,那麼中繼器應該反映這些變化沒有明確再次結合它的數據源。 這甚至可能嗎?我並不特別關心這裏的中繼器控制,它也可以是一個gridview。如果沒有人可以請解釋一下嗎?

PS:這種東西是可以使用JS淘汰賽,這是基於MVVM

感謝, 沙拉斯

+1

「ListOfStringObj」如何及何時更新?如果你不知道這一點,你需要繼續檢查更改,這可能不是一個好的解決方案... – nmat

+0

ListOfStringObj更新在我的代碼中的某處,比如點擊事件或其他東西。但是,我不想再分配數據源並調用DataBind()。中繼器應該自動更新。 –

回答

1

我希望這MVVM爲ASP.NET將幫助你實現這一目標:asp.net MVVM

相關問題